Gathering Necessary Documents for Registration
Before you begin the registration process, it’s crucial to gather all the essential documents required by the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). This includes your vehicle’s registration from the previous state, a valid driver’s license, proof of insurance, and identification documents such as a passport or state-issued ID. Additionally, the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) verifier is a critical component in this process; you can utilize a mobile VIN verification service to ensure that your vehicle’s details match the information on file with the DMV.
During the gathering phase, don’t forget to arrange for a vin inspection if needed, which can often be facilitated by a mobile vin inspection service. This step is vital as it confirms your car’s authenticity and helps avoid potential issues during registration. Make sure all documents are up-to-date and accurate to streamline the registration process at your local DMV office.
